Rising Tensions Between the United States and Israel Over Iran

- Advertisement -

Israeli media have reported that, at the same time as the United States is attempting to reach a diplomatic solution with Tehran or considering military options, disagreements have emerged between Washington and Tel Aviv. According to a report by Channel 12, Israeli officials have been trying to persuade their American counterparts to carry out strikes on Iranian infrastructure, but the United States has so far opposed such action. Last week, some Israeli media outlets supported Donald Trump’s ultimatum. He had warned Iranian officials that if the Strait of Hormuz was not reopened, there would be a possibility of attacks on energy facilities and power plants. However, after Trump twice delayed his decision and announced the continuation of talks to reach a diplomatic solution, the tone of Israeli media toward the possibility of an acceptable agreement has become more cautious and somewhat pessimistic. At the same time, in recent days, reports have also been published indicating that the United States is reviewing preparedness for a possible multi-week ground operation against Iran.
